This paper aims at force analysis of rotary kiln elastomers under static, dynamic, and thermal loadings The main goal is to extract maximum shear and normal forces which should be tolerated by the elastomers in severe operational conditions The understudy rotary kiln has two supports, each comprises two stations, which is made by Polysius Company and installed in the Neyzar Qom Cement Company At each station, the elastomers are distributed in two levels with different orientations to handle the constraint forces caused by different applied loadings In this project, first, the three dimensional CAD model of the kiln is produced Then, based on the severe operational conditions which were reported by the manufacturer and the cement company, the force analysis is conducted by means of a commercial finite element software package In order to validate the accuracy of the obtained results, some of them will be compared with simple engineering calculations as well
